There is an unrestricted file upload vulnerability where it is possible for an authenticated user (low privileged) to upload an jsp shell and execute code with the privileges of user running the web server.

Unrestricted file upload vulnerability allowing authenticated low-privileged users to upload malicious JSP shells and execute arbitrary code with web server user privileges.

MitigationImplement strict file type validation using magic byte analysis, restrict upload directories to prevent script execution, enforce proper authorization checks for upload functionality, and disable JSP execution in upload directories.

Work through these to decide whether this CVE applies to you.

  1. Identify product and version
    Check the web application framework or product installed (e.g., from application banner, configuration files, or software inventory). Compare the installed version against any known affected version ranges provided by the vendor.
    Affected if The product version falls within the affected range and the vendor has listed this CVE as applicable.
  2. Verify file upload functionality exists
    Locate any file upload endpoints in the application (e.g., /upload, /fileupload, profile picture upload, document upload). Check if the application accepts file uploads through web forms, APIs, or administrative interfaces.
    Affected if The application has active file upload functionality that accepts files from authenticated users.
  3. Confirm JSP file execution is enabled
    Inspect the web server or application configuration to determine if JSP files can be executed in the upload directory. Check web.xml for servlet mappings and directory handler configurations. Verify if uploaded .jsp or .jspx files are treated as executable servlets.
    Affected if The server is configured to process JSP files and the upload directory is web-accessible with script execution enabled.
  4. Review upload authorization for low-privileged users
    Test or review the access control configuration to determine if low-privileged or unauthenticated users can access the file upload functionality. Examine role-based access control (RBAC) settings and upload permission policies.
    Affected if Authenticated users with low privileges (non-admin) can access and use the file upload feature.

Your environment is affected if the product has file upload functionality accessible to low-privileged authenticated users, and the server allows uploaded JSP files to be executed as scripts.
